Ingredients

  • Unflavored Gelatin: The base ingredient that provides structure and a chewy texture. You can substitute with plant-based gelatin if needed.
  • Water or Fruit Juice: For flavor and hydration. Fruit juice can add sweetness while keeping the calorie count low.
  • Natural Sweetener: Options like honey, agave, or stevia to taste, enhancing flavor without excess calories.
  • Fruit or Flavor Extracts: These add extra flavor; fresh pureed fruit gives a natural taste while extracts can be more concentrated.

How to Make It (Step-by-Step)

Creating gelatin sequins is as simple as it is enjoyable! Here’s how to whip up a batch:

  1. Prepare the Mixture: In a small bowl, dissolve 2 tablespoons of unflavored gelatin in 1 cup of water or fruit juice. Stir until completely blended, and let it sit for about 5 minutes.

  2. Heat the Mixture: On low heat, gently warm the mixture in a saucepan until the gelatin fully dissolves; about 2-3 minutes is adequate. You should see a clear liquid without any lumps.

  3. Sweeten It Up: Remove the mixture from heat, and mix in 1-2 tablespoons of your favorite natural sweetener. Stir well until the sweetener dissolves.

  4. Add Flavor: Incorporate any extracts or pureed fruit at this stage; stir until fully combined.

  5. Pour into Molds: Pour the mixture into silicone molds or a shallow baking dish. Let it cool to room temperature for 10-15 minutes.

  6. Chill Until Set: Place the molds in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ours or until fully set.

  7. Cut and Enjoy: Once set, if using a baking dish, cut the gelatin into bite-sized pieces, and store in an airtight container in the fridge.

Mistakes to Avoid

While making gelatin sequins is straightforward, here are common pitfalls to watch out for:

  • Not Soaking Gelatin Properly: Failing to bloom the gelatin can result in clumps. Always ensure it’s dissolved in cold liquid first.
  • Overheating the Mixture: Too much heat can destroy the gelatin’s setting properties. Keep it low and gentle!
  • Skipping Flavoring: Eating plain gelatin can be unappealing; don’t skip on flavors or sweeteners.
  • Cutting Too Soon: Avoid slicing the gelatin into pieces before it’s fully set. This might lead to a messy outcome.

Q: Can I prepare gelatin sequins ahead of time?
Yes! Gelatin sequins can be prepared a few days in advance. Store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to a week for the best quality.

Q: How should I store leftover sequins?
Keep them in an airtight container in the fridge to maintain freshness. If they become sticky, you can lightly coat them with a bit of cornstarch.

Q: Can I substitute the gelatin with something vegan?
Absolutely! You can use agar-agar or carrageenan as a vegan substitute. Remember to follow the instructions for the specific gelatin substitute you choose.

Q: How long does it take for gelatin sequins to set?
They usually need 2-4 hours in the refrigerator to fully set, depending on the size of the molds you use.
